The Pivotal Story and Digital Transformation If you are looking for a story about how large enterprises digitally transform themselves into agile software organizations (to the extent they can), then I suggest reading Pivotals recently filed S-1 on Friday. Their growth to over $509mm of revenue from $281mm 2 years ago is a case in point.
For me, it's a live example of agile and sustainable business.
